Tips for eliminating abdominal fat

The abdomen is one of the areas that tends to accumulate the most fat, thanks to sedentary lifestyles and poor diets. To get a flat, “cut” abdomen like all fitness experts have, we need to exercise and change our habits. Discipline and effort can lead to positive results, even when it comes to getting rid of stubborn abdominal fat. Heed the following advice:

2. Do abdominal exercises

These exercises are vital to eliminating abdominal fat, as they focus specifically on this area. The options are endless, but you can start with basic exercises and gradually increase the number of repetitions. You can even attach weights to your abdomen or ankles.

Of course, we should also mention the popular “plank.” This isometric exercise is highly recommended if you want to get a flat abdomen. You can do this on a mat, on sand, or with a TRX rope attached to your feet. The important thing is to hold the posture for one full minute.

3. Do not skip meals

Breakfast is absolutely essential and should not be skipped for any reason. There is the mistaken belief that not eating is the best way to lose weight. Do not starve yourself, just try to eat healthily.

For this reason, treat your primary meals – breakfast, lunch, afternoon snack, and dinner – and your mid-morning and mid-afternoon snacks as “sacred.” Include more vegetable soups, fresh salads, yogurts, and fruit in your diet.

Do not consume sugary beverages, whole dairy, white flour, or sugar. Fried foods and sausages should be saved for special occasions. In terms of coffee, it is best to have this unsweetened and limit it to one cup a day.

4. Do aerobic exercise

This varied group of exercise routines to help cut abdominal fat includes dozens of options. Riding a bike, swimming, running, walking, dancing, doing Zumba, boxing, Crossfit, using an elliptical or Stairmaster…the list goes on and on.

If you do not have a lot of free time, you can exercise in the morning. For example, you can ride your bike to work, take the stairs instead of the elevator, and do squats or lunges while you are talking on the phone. You can even exercise while cleaning the house!

5. Relax and get quality rest

Believe it or not, insomnia and stress are the two main culprits responsible for the accumulation of abdominal fat. We also need to mention sedentary lifestyles, which have disastrous consequences for all bodily organs in general.

If you are not sleeping well, your body is constantly in an alert state. When this happens, you want to eat more. Of course, your mind will not settle for health food, but rather opt for junk food. The same thing happens when we feel stressed, since we do not have the energy to prepare a healthy homemade dinner.

For these reasons, we recommend that you get eight hours of sleep every night, and that you enjoy pleasant activities throughout your daily routine. You could spend half an hour each day reading while you sip a fruit juice or herbal tea. Treat yourself to an immersion bath, take a walk to the park or beach, meditate, or practice tai chi.
